The Seasonal Shift in Your Body

In Brisbane, the transition from February to March can be tricky for our health. As the air cools, our bodies naturally begin to contract. You might notice your joints feel a little stiffer in the mornings or your energy levels start to dip earlier in the evening.

A regular yoga practice during this change of season helps to:

  • Maintain Joint Mobility: Lubricating the joints through gentle movement to prevent the "autumn ache."

  • Boost Immunity: Stimulating the lymphatic system to prepare your body for the upcoming cooler months.

  • Ground the Nervous System: Moving away from the frantic "fire" of summer and into a more stable, centred headspace.
